Portsmouth in talks to seal Paul Dummett transfer after Newcastle development – report

Portsmouth are in talks with Paul Dummett after he was released from Newcastle, according to Sami Mokbel.

The Daily Mail journalist has reported the news via X (28 August) as Portsmouth look for further reinforcement to bolster their Championship survival hopes.

The defender is a free agent so no fees would have to be paid.

Portsmouth to sign Paul Dummett?

Portsmouth have finally found themselves back in England’s second tier after far too long of a wait.

The club won League One last season and have so far managed to hold their own in the Championship.

John Mousinho’s men are currently residing in thirteenth place on a total of three points. Although this points total might not seem too exciting, it puts them level with their fellow promoted teams Oxford City and Derby County.

The summer transfer window has been fairly strong for Pompey already with the likes of Harvey Blair [Dharmesh Sheth, 22 August] and ex-Borussia Dortmund ace Abdoulaye Kamara [Portsmouthfc.co.uk, 20 August] arriving at the club.
